| Part of Speech | Definition | |
| Noun | 1. Punishment by cutting out the tongue.[Websters]. | |
| Top | ||
|
Date "Elinguation" was first used in popular English literature: sometime before 1914. (references) |
|
Etymology:Elinguation \E`lin*gua"tion\, noun. [Latin expression elinguatio. See Elinguid.]. (references) |
